SpletPWD is the provincial disability program in British Columbia. Persons with Disabilities (PWD) is a category of income assistance provided by the Ministry of Social Development and Poverty Reduction. ... Spletrich life insurance and disability coverage. One solution is to make employees pay the cost of the life insurance, AD&D, Critical Illness, Long Term and Short Term Disability coverage to ensure these benefits remain non-taxable. Long-term disability claims are fairly similar to short-term claims. Benefits are based on a worker’s salary, and certain policy terms could limit the maximum payout in some cases.
